1. Start Your Day with a Prioritized List
Here’s my first game-changer: every morning, take five minutes to jot down what you want to accomplish that day. But don’t stop there—highlight your top three priorities. These should be the tasks that, if nothing else gets done, you’ll still feel like you’ve made progress.
I call it the "Big 3 Method," and it’s been a lifesaver for me. It keeps me focused and ensures I’m always moving forward, even on the busiest days.
2. Block Time for What Matters
You know those tasks that always seem to get pushed to “later”? The important ones that require focus? Schedule them. Like, actually block out time on your calendar for them. Treat it like a non-negotiable appointment—no interruptions allowed. For me, this has been the key to staying on top of things without feeling overwhelmed.
3. Plan the Night Before
I can’t stress this enough: prepping for your day the night before is pure magic. Lay out your clothes, prep your meals, and write down your to-do list before you go to bed. This simple habit helps you wake up with clarity and saves you so much decision-making energy in the morning. It’s like giving yourself a head start before the day even begins.
4. Cut the Digital Noise
Let’s be honest: our phones are productivity killers. I’ve been there, endlessly scrolling through social media or checking notifications that don’t really matter. Now, I set my phone to “Do Not Disturb” during work sessions and use apps to block distractions. It’s incredible how much more you can get done when you’re not glued to your screen.
5. Take Breaks the Right Way
You’re not a robot, and working non-stop isn’t the answer. Instead, try something like the Pomodoro Technique: work for 25 minutes, then take a 5-minute break. It’s a simple way to keep your energy up and stay productive without burning out. I swear by this for keeping my focus sharp throughout the day.
